Couple's Pink Heart Gelatin Dessert For Valentine's Day
- 40 ml Strawberry syrup
- 120 ml Yogurt
- 2 tbsp Easy dissolving sweetened cocoa powder
- 1 tsp Gelatin (recently purchased from store)
- This is the frozen "Preserve Small Strawberries in Strawberry Preserve and Syrup".
- Add the 120 ml of unsweetened yogurt in a container.
- Mix the yogurt well until smooth.
- Add 40 ml of frozen strawberry syrup (I used 1/4 of the amount in the photo shown in Step 1) into the yogurt.
- Mix well until the color becomes pink.
- The syrup should add enough sweetness.
- Dissolve 1 teaspoon of gelatin in 1 tablespoon of hot water (90C).
- (Since a small part of the gelatin may stick to the container, the amount of the gelatin is slightly more than it is suggested by the manufacturer.)
- Quickly add the gelatin into the yogurt mixture from Step 5.
- Once it is well mixed, pour it into heart-shaped silicon cups.
- You can also use heart-shaped pudding molds.
- You may find them at a dollar store.
- Divide 175 ml of the mixture into 2 containers.
- 120 ml of chilled yogurt + 40 ml of frozen fruit juice + 15 ml of gelatin solution took about 1 hour to harden.
- Place them into the glass bowls.
- I made the chocolate syrup by combining the water and the generous amount of easy dissolving sweetened cocoa powder.
- Pour the chocolate syrup around the pink heart.
